3 stars hotels in Theologos

Theologos: 2 options found

Select dates so you can see the availability and exact prices.

Epar.Od. Proskina - Theologou, Odos 48 Theologos, Lokroi

1.9km from the center of Theologos
Room in this hotel

Street no. 75, House no. 19, Lokroi

2.2km from the center of Theologos
Room in this hotel